What are the core elements of laundry web design?

A laundromat website needs to be simple, clean, and packed with the right features. At a minimum, your site should include:

  • Clear contact information: Easy-to-find phone number, email, and directions.
  • Service pages: Each service (wash-and-fold, dry cleaning, pickup/delivery) should have its own section.

How does online booking improve customer experience?

In the modern digital-first world, customers expect convenience. Online booking systems allow users to:

  • Reserve machines or services in advance.
  • Pay online without waiting in line.
  • Reduce stress with automated reminders.

For example, a Texas-based laundromat integrated an online booking system and reported a 30% increase in repeat customers within three months. The convenience factor transformed casual customers into loyal regulars.

How can reviews and testimonials build trust?

Reviews are today’s word-of-mouth marketing. Featuring testimonials on your site helps reassure potential customers about the quality of your services. According to a recent survey, 76% of people trust online reviews as much as personal recommendations.

Tips for laundromat owners:

  • Display positive reviews on your homepage.
  • Address negative feedback professionally.
  • Encourage satisfied customers to share their experiences.

Are you answering questions before they’re asked? 

An FAQ (Frequently Asked Questions) section is a workhorse feature that serves multiple purposes. It:

  • Saves you time by reducing repetitive phone calls and emails.
  • Improves the user experience by providing instant answers.
  • Boosts SEO by naturally incorporating long-tail keywords people search for (e.g., “How long does a wash and fold take?”).

Common questions to address include: “Do you offer detergent?”, “What forms of payment do you accept?”, “What are your busiest hours?”, and “How does pickup and delivery work?”
